HEXA encodes the alpha subunit of beta-hexosaminidase A, a lysosomal glycosidase complex involved in degradation of GM2 ganglioside and other glycoconjugates. The mature enzyme functions within lysosomes, where the alpha subunit pairs with HEXB to form hexosaminidase A and contributes the substrate specificity required for GM2 catabolism.
Boster Bio PA1787-2 is a rabbit polyclonal antibody raised against a synthetic peptide from the C-terminal region of human HEXA. It is intended for research detection of HEXA, with detailed reactivity, application and formulation information retained in the structured product specifications below.
